Numerous Christians have suffered persecutions by non-Christians and even other Christians of diverse or more or less strict beliefs during the history of Christianity.
Such persecutions have or had varying degrees of intensity, from unsecured arrest, diminishing public rights, imprisonment, flogging and torture, to execution, called martyrdom, through the payment of a supplementary tax - as the case. of the Mozarabs - the confiscation of their property or even the destruction of their property, their art, their books and their symbols or the incitement to renounce their principles and betray other Christians.

The correct answer is A. The impact of literacy tests and poll taxes in Georgia was that they kept blacks and poor whites from voting.
Explanation:
The poll tax required before voting in Georgia had the consequence of restricting the right of suffrage of less wealthy people. This, added to the literacy tests, that granted the right to vote only to those who approved it, restricted the vote mainly of the African-American population, poor and generally without education.
